How To Fix HRITFJP_0021006 - Dependent address was not changed without using F4 Help Dialogs


HRITFJP_0021006 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: HRITFJP_0021 - Message class for Infotype 0021(JP)

  • Message number: 006

  • Message text: Dependent address was not changed without using F4 Help Dialogs

    The SAP error message HRITFJP_0021006, which states "Dependent address was not changed without using F4 Help Dialogs," typically occurs in the context of maintaining employee data, particularly when dealing with dependent addresses in the Human Resources module.
    
    Cause: This error usually arises when you attempt to change or enter an address for a dependent without using the F4 help dialog (the search help). The F4 help dialog is a standard SAP feature that provides a list of valid entries for a field. In this case, the system expects that any changes to dependent addresses should be made through this dialog to ensure data integrity and consistency.
